I am looking to have a polished piece powdercoated black. Is this possible? I wasn't sure if you could powdercoat an item that has already been polished.

TorchedMach1
11-17-09, 06:19 PM
I'm pretty sure you can the piece just need to be blasted first or roughed up so the powder coat can stick. What you trying to powder coat?

WildBill
11-18-09, 08:00 AM
It kinda depends on the part.
If you are not using a translucent color, it should be blasted first for longevity of the finish.
